[Claims for Utility Model Registration] (1) Receiving means for receiving a high frequency signal modulated by a digital signal; demodulating means for demodulating the high frequency signal received by the receiving means; a bandpass filter that can pass the demodulated signal and change its pass band; a field strength detection means that detects the received field strength of the high frequency signal; and a field strength detection means that responds to the output of the field strength detection means. . A digital signal receiving apparatus, comprising: control means for widening the pass band of the bandpass filter when the received electric field strength is high, and narrowing the pass band when the received electric field strength is low. (2) The above-mentioned high-frequency signal has a signal having a frequency corresponding to a logical value of a digital signal as a modulating wave, and a carrier wave is modulated by this modulating wave, Claim 1 of the Utility Model Registration Claim A receiving device for the digital signal described above.
